At Watches & Wonders 2024, Patek Philippe introduced the Nautilus Chronograph 5980 in a new white gold version with an opaline blue-gray dial. For further details, live photos, and prices, continue reading below.

You’ve already seen the new World Time Date 5330G or the Aquanaut Travel Time 5164G, and now we have one more to show: the well-known self-winding flyback chronograph in a very casual and understated setup, yet still quite luxurious, thanks to the white gold case.

The watch features a white gold case with a diameter of 40.5 mm and a thickness of 12.2 mm, along with a screw-down crown. It offers water-resistance up to 30 meters. The bezel has been slimmed down on this new model to enable a wider dial opening. The shape of the case and bezel is accentuated by the play on contrasting polished and satin finishes.

Through the sapphire crystal case back, you can admire the self-winding flyback chronograph Caliber CH 28-520 C/522 with column wheel and vertical disk clutch, which is comprised of 327 parts. It boasts a power reserve ranging between 45 and 55 hours.
The chronograph indications are grouped in an original and legible man- ner on a large monocounter at 6 o’clock, on three concentric scales displaying (from outside to inside) the minutes from 1 to 30, minutes from 30 to 60 and hours from 1 to 12. As the vertical clutch avoids almost all wear, the chronograph’s central seconds hand can also be used as a running seconds display. The flyback function enables a new timekeeping operation to be started instantly while the chrono- graph is running, simply by pressing the 4 o’clock pusher. The date is displayed through an aperture with a white gold frame at 3 o’clock, changing instantly in less than a tenth of a second.

Fortunately, Patek offers the new Nautilus Chronograph with two straps: one in blue-gray calfskin with a denim pattern and white stitching, and another in blue-gray composite material with a fabric pattern and white stitching.


The new Reference 5980/60G-001 replaces References 5980R-001, 5980/1R-001 and 5980/1AR-001. The price of the Nautilus Chronograph in white gold 5980/60G is €77,640 (including tax).
